Cloth. Condition: VG. James Hannington (illustrator). Reprint. Story of Bishop James Hannington retold "to entertain and stimulate" young readers. Hannington went to Uganda as a Christian Missionary and was killed in 1885 at 38. There is a church named after him in Hove, England, near where he was born. Add to basketPaperback. Condition: New. Print on Demand. This book chronicles the extraordinary journey of a man dedicated to his faith and the expansion of missionary work. It delves into his travels through Palestine in 1884 and his subsequent expedition through Masai-Land and U-Soga in 1885. The author's detailed accounts offer a glimpse into the complexities of 19th-century missionary work, political landscapes, and cultural encounters. The narrative sheds light on the challenges faced by missionaries in navigating diverse cultural contexts and the delicate balance between respecting local customs and promoting their faith.
